Published in 1997, the first edition of The Clubmaker's Art received widespread acclaim. Golf World listed it among the top 10 golf books of the 20th century. Travel and Leisure Golf called it the "heavyweight champion-literally" and included it on a list of the top 25 golf books ever written. It won the prestigious Murdoch Medal, awarded in Great Britain for outstanding achievement in golf literature.
The best is now bigger and better. The Clubmaker's Art - Second Edition Revised and Expanded consists of 784 pages in two volumes in a slipcase. It includes every club found in the first edition plus 220 more. The page size is 20% larger than the first edition. The complete set weights 15 pounds 9 ounces, twice that of the first edition. All the original images have been redone, and over 400 new images have been added. All the layouts have been reworked and extensive new information has been included. Many exceedingly rare and historically important clubs have been added to every chapter in the book. The section on fakes and replicas is five times as large as that in the first edition.
